It is currently typical spot for retail suppliers (mainly jewellery, silverware or award shops) to have a smaller Pc controlled engrave on web-site. This permits them to personalise the products they market. Retail engraving devices are typically concentrated around ease of use with the operator and the opportunity to do a wide variety of products such as flat steel plates, jewelry of various sizes and styles, as well as cylindrical merchandise like mugs and tankards. They are going to ordinarily be Geared up with a pc dedicated to graphic design that should empower the operator to easily layout a text or photograph graphic which the نقش على الاكرليك software package will translate into digital alerts telling the engraver device how to proceed.

In advance of the advent of pictures, engraving was applied to breed other forms of artwork, for example paintings. Engravings continued to get typical in newspapers and several publications to the early 20th century, as they have been much less expensive to employ in printing than photographic pictures.

Wood engraving is usually a black-and-white strategy. Having said that, A few wood engravers also work in colour, utilizing 3 or four blocks of Major colours—in a way parallel for the four-colour procedure in contemporary printing.
